Boot Scooters

Boot scooters are a kind of travel scooter that can be easily dismantled and stored in the boot of a car. They are popular among people who travel to and from work and shopping.

drive-envoy-4-4mph-four-wheeled-heavy-duty-long-range-mobility-scooter-silver-1119.jpgThey have the speed of 4mph and are perfect for short journeys or getting around town. They have a range of up to 10 miles on one charge.

Easy to dismantle

Boot scooters are a popular choice for people who want to carry their mobility scooter boot with them when they are out and about. They are easy to remove to transport and can fit in the boot of many vehicles. This makes them perfect for people who aren't capable of lifting a heavy scooter or have someone who can help them lift.

It is best to disassemble your scooter prior to loading it in your car. This will make it simpler for you and make it easier to save time on your journey. After your scooter is removed, you'll need place the heaviest rear section into the back of your vehicle before you can begin placing the rest of it in.

It is important to put a blanket inside the vehicle when putting the scooter inside it. This will shield the paintwork on your rear bumper and the mobility scooter. This will help keep your scooter safe and clean while you're out and out and about.

Easy to store

Boot scooters are small and easy to store. They are perfect for those who travel by car and don't want to take up lots of space with their mobility scooter.

They can also be transported by bus, train, or aeroplane. You can even use them on cruise ships or other long-distance trips.

The ideal place to store your scooter is in a shed or garage. These are usually well-insulated, secure spaces that will not be exposed to the elements.

It is recommended to not store it in a basement, since it's prone to flooding. If you cannot find a suitable place an storage container can be a viable alternative.

When storing your scooter you should ensure that it is clean free from dirt or debris. This will help to preserve its battery and make sure it serves you optimally in the future.

Maintain your mobility scooter in a room that is temperatures that range from 10 to 30degC to ensure that the batteries remain in good condition. This temperature is recommended by the manufacturer, and will help to prolong the life of your battery.

If you are storing your scooter in an apartment, it may be worthwhile to consider a ramp that folds away. It's easier to store. Some models, like the Aerolight Lifestyle ramp, are designed to be folded up and easily stored down when you're not using them.

It's a good idea to put your scooter in its original packaging as well as it will protect it from moisture. Additionally, you should make sure that your scooter's battery is fully charged before you store it.

Batteries are an essential component of a scooter and should be stored in a safe secured location. Leaving one of these batteries in a state of discharge for a long time could cause damage to internal components and it'll be difficult for you to recharge it it in the future.
